Academi has been holding events in tribute to John Tripp, one of our finest poetry performers, since 1990. The competition is open to all: beginners and established poets alike. This competition is a fitting tribute to a serious and popular poet. Direct and dramatic, Tripp’s words were charged with energy. His performances were vivid and unforgettable. He would burst into barely controlled rages, tearing life into his mordantly witty poetry. These performances were widely thought to be the finest in Wales. John Tripp published eight volumes of poetry, has been included in the Penguin Modern Poets series and a posthumous collection of selected poems was published by Seren in 1989.

The John Tripp Award for Spoken Poetry is a biannual award. The next competition will take place in 2009.
